Interesting sidebar: ECDSA nonces were one of the sources of Bitcoin's
transaction malleability. The (massive pile of hacks that is) segregated
witness feature being added to Bitcoin has an added side effect of removing
signatures from the hash of a transaction, and with it the associated
malleability.
All that said, if you're designing a new system today, pick Ed25519.
